(c) CONFORMING AMENDMENT.—Section 3925 is amended by adding at the end the following new subsection: "(c) In determining a member's years of service under subsection (a) for the purpose of computing the member's retired pay under Ante, p. 694. section 3991 of this title— "(1) each full month of service that is in addition to the number of full years of service creditable to the member shall be credited as Vi 2 of a year; and "(2) any remaining fractional part of a year shall be disregarded."
